Thomas Webb Cameo Glass Vase Carved by Frank Wilkinson

About the Item

Heading : A Documented Thomas Webb Cameo Glass Vase Carved by Frank Wilkinson Date : completed 1928 Origin : The glass by Thomas Webb and Sons, carved by Frank Wilkinson and completed by posthumously in 1928 Bowl Features : cameo classical maidens Marks : None Type : Ruby-copper ground and moon blue cameo Size : Height 34.5cms Condition : Exemplary Restoration : None Weight : 2640 grams Additional Information :See The Hallmarks of Antique Glass- R Wilkinson see the inside cover image and page 121. This is the very same vase featured in the book. An unopened copy of this book still in the publishers card case will be included. The thousands of man hours taken to complete this explain why these are no longer manufactured
